Natixis Advisors LLC lessened its stake in Freshpet, Inc. (NASDAQ:FRPT - Free Report) by 17.0%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 44,065 shares of the company's stock after selling 9,001 shares during the quarter. Natixis Advisors LLC owned about 0.09% of Freshpet worth $3,665,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Freshpet,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ures, distributes, and markets natural fresh meals and treats for dogs and cats in the United States, Canada, and Europe. It sells dog food, cat food, and dog treats under the Freshpet brand name; and Dognation and Dog Joy labels through various classes of retail, including grocery, mass, club, pet specialty, and natural, as well as online.
